Ran 1/4 mile stock = 12.6 @ 109 mph
Best 0-60 stock = 4.3 seconds
Best 0-100 stock = 10.6 seconds

Have since done intake and exhaust (mid pipes and magnaflow)
Have not been back to drag strip yet; however, I did run some more 0-60's
Best 0-60 = 4.1 seconds
Best 0-100 = 9.8 seconds

Using Racelogic Performance box for 0-60 and 0-100
1/4 mile was at Orlando Speedworld in florida with temps in the 70's

Sounds like the consensus is that stock 0-60 RWD 3.3's are capable of 4.4, even 4.3 0-60 times, assuming low weight (ie base trimmed G70's, almost empty gas tank, no passengers), relatively low temps (no more than 70°F), and low elevation.

All being done with launch control, and by shifting manually around 5.5-5.7k rpms. And plenty of practice.

Sound accurate with the info we have so far?
